Pitch and Weather Conditions

Sharjah’s surface is traditionally slow and low, assisting spinners while testing batters’ patience. Stroke-making can be challenging, particularly against high-quality spin, but short boundaries mean power-hitters remain in the game. Dew may play a role in the second innings, influencing captains to prefer chasing. The weather is expected to be hot and dry, with no rain interruptions anticipated.
